The Industry selects its Top Varieties and Colour Trends for 2018

  

Read on for the results!

The Ball Colegrave Annual Summer Showcase is one of the UK’s premier trade events. With over four acres of seasonal plant displays and variety trials, set in the heart of the Oxfordshire countryside, this event attracts an audience of over 3,500 Growers, Independent and Multiple Retailers, Parks and Landscapers, Garden Writers, Plant Breeders, Trades Associations, Students
and Home Gardeners.

This year saw a record number of visitors attend, each voting for their favourite variety and colour scheme using a blue marker flag. With over 1300 catalogue varieties, 200 new varieties and 700 experimental products on display, there was certainly plenty to choose from!

However, the products which received the most flags once again leaned heavily towards “New”
varieties and novelties, suggesting the market continues to hunger for innovative new plant products
as Growers and Retailers look to stay one step ahead of the trend.

NEW Petunia ‘Ovation Dark Heart (P)’

New British bred, early and compact Petunia for perfect pots!

‘Ovation Dark Heart’ is an outstanding colour within a completely new series of Pot Petunia from one of the UK’s leading Plant Breeders.

Customers to the Summer Showcase were excited to learn and see for themselves the particularly unique features of this and the other 4 colours of the Ovation series.

The plants are designed to provide early colour sales opportunities as they initiate flower in less than 10 hour days. This coupled with their naturally compact, mound forming shape and ability to be grown more economically than other Petunias as they tolerate very cool culture, makes this a ‘must have’ plant for bedding plant producers.

At Retail, Ovation Dark Heart provides a high impulsive plant in 13cm pots. Once in the garden, Ovation Petunias will continue to bulk up to fill containers and baskets beautifully, producing a multitude of flowers all over the plants and characteristically with all breeding from this UK breeder, gives outstanding all-weather performance!

Available in a Ball 84 plug tray with high impact colour labels available.


NEW Celosia ‘Dragon’s Breath™’

Celosia argentea plumose

Blazing red foliage and plumes!

The industry cannot get enough of the unique green-red foliage and blazing-red, long-lasting flowers of Dragon's Breath™ Celosia. Growers like the fact that Dragon’s Breath™ is quick, easy and economical to produce with minimal need for PGRs and fertiliser.

Retailers like it for its long shelf life and adaptability - Dragon’s Breath™ is great in containers, beds and planting schemes. Dragon’s Breath™ exhibits even more red foliage and flowers under adverse garden conditions like heat, humidity and infrequent watering.

• Fiery, fabulous, dramatic red foliage and plumes
• Blazing red, long lasting flowers
• Ideal for premium summer colour sales with long shelf life at retail
• Strong container, bed and patio garden performer in full sun
• Quick, easy and economical to produce in 1 – 1.5 litre pots
• Height 60cm (24”), spread 40cm (16”)

Available from Ball Colegrave as a Ball 104 plug, with high impact colour Ball labels


NEW Petunia ‘Amore™ Queen of Hearts (P)’

Great impact, with instant appeal… A must for impulse sales!

This adorable Petunia is a visual delight that will steal the heart of all who see it. Each flower is characterised with an arrangement of perfect hearts around the edge of the blushing cream-yellow centre.

Queen of Hearts was an outstanding performer in our 2016 Summer test trials and proved equally popular with visitors at the 2017 Showcase.

This novelty has a long lasting flowering period and a strong free-branching, semi-trailing habit making it ideal for 1 litre pots, patio baskets and containers.

Height and Spread: 30-35cm (12-14")

Available as a Ball 84 plug. A high impact colour Ball label is supplied with the plants.

What is the Blue Flag survey?

The ‘Blue Flag’ survey is a measurable study that identifies sales opportunities right through the supply chain and enables Ball Colegrave customers to determine what varieties are “favourites” as visitors place a blue flag beside their favourite plant. Over 2,000 blue flags were placed this year during trade and 600 on public days.

Other Facts about our Trial Grounds

Ball Colegrave has been conducting plant variety trials and customer open days from their Trial Grounds in West Adderbury for 53 years. Today’s Trial Grounds not only presents the companies assortment of catalogue varieties in a rich display of settings and retail ideas, but also comprehensively evaluates hundreds of new future lines before introduction. This ensures that when a product is introduced in the Ball Colegrave catalogues, our staff and visitors have seen it and know it performs under UK growing conditions!

Over 50,000 Annual and Perennial plants are bedded out in the trial and display beds and in excess of 3,000 baskets and patio containers are planted up for the event.

Traditionally the Trial Grounds were attended by Parks and Nurserymen. Today they are joined by an ever increasing number of Garden Centres looking for new plant and retail ideas.


Top ‘Trends’ colour themed garden displays

We were delighted that visitors also chose to vote for their favourite ‘Trends’ colour theme at this year’s event.

Not all the 15 Trends themes were on display, but 9 were including 3 stunning new themes; Strawberries & Cream, Neon Lights and Berry Swirl.

The Trends were displayed as both inspirational colour themed retail bench ideas, planted container and display gardens.
